Definition and Overview
Cancer antigen 15-3 (CA 15-3) is a protein found in the blood, produced by certain breast cancer cells. It is not usually used as a primary tool for diagnosing breast cancer but rather for tracking the progression of the disease, evaluating how well treatments are working, and detecting potential recurrences. Elevated levels of CA 15-3 may indicate advanced or metastatic breast cancer, though it is not cancer-specific.
CA 15-3 belongs to a group of tumor markers—substances in the blood that may suggest the presence of cancer. While CA 15-3 is most closely associated with breast cancer, it can also be elevated in ovarian, lung, and liver cancers, as well as in non-cancerous conditions such as liver disease or benign breast disorders.
Types
While CA 15-3 itself is a specific marker, it is often measured alongside other tumor markers for greater accuracy. Commonly used related markers include:
- CA 27.29: Another breast cancer marker closely related to CA 15-3.
- CEA (Carcinoembryonic Antigen): Used to monitor multiple cancer types, including breast, colon, and lung.
- HER2/neu: A marker that indicates aggressive forms of breast cancer and guides targeted therapy.
These markers, when evaluated together, provide a more complete picture of a patient’s condition.
Causes and Risk Factors
The main cause of elevated cancer antigen 15-3 levels is the presence of breast cancer cells, particularly in advanced stages. However, other factors can contribute, such as:
- Other cancers: Ovarian, pancreatic, or liver cancers may also increase CA 15-3 levels.
- Non-cancerous conditions: Liver disease, endometriosis, or benign breast changes.
- Individual variation: Some people may naturally have higher levels without underlying disease.
Risk factors for elevated CA 15-3 are largely linked to cancer development, including genetic predisposition, hormonal influences, lifestyle choices, and family history.

Diagnosis
The CA 15-3 test is a simple blood test. It measures the concentration of the antigen in the bloodstream, usually expressed in units per milliliter (U/mL). Normal levels are typically under 30 U/mL, though reference ranges vary.
CA 15-3 is not recommended for breast cancer screening in the general population because it lacks sensitivity in early stages. Instead, it is most useful for:
- Monitoring treatment effectiveness.
- Tracking disease recurrence.
- Evaluating metastatic breast cancer.
Doctors often combine CA 15-3 results with imaging tests and other lab studies to ensure accurate diagnosis and treatment planning.

Prognosis and Survival Rates
CA 15-3 levels can provide insight into a patient’s prognosis. High levels often indicate advanced disease, which may correspond with lower survival rates. However, outcomes vary widely depending on cancer stage, treatment response, and individual health.
Patients with lower or stable CA 15-3 levels typically have better prognoses, while rising levels may suggest progression or recurrence. Ongoing monitoring is crucial for timely intervention.

FAQ
What is cancer antigen 15-3?
Cancer antigen 15-3 (CA 15-3) is a protein in the blood often elevated in breast cancer and used to monitor treatment and disease progression.
Can CA 15-3 detect early breast cancer?
No, CA 15-3 is not sensitive enough for early detection. It is mainly used to track advanced or metastatic breast cancer.
What is a normal CA 15-3 level?
Normal levels are generally under 30 U/mL, though ranges may differ depending on the laboratory.
Does a high CA 15-3 level always mean cancer?
Not necessarily. Elevated levels can also result from non-cancerous conditions like liver disease or benign breast changes.
How often should CA 15-3 be tested?
Testing frequency depends on the treatment plan and disease stage, as determined by the healthcare provider.
